Andrew and Ashley got our Where Were We Eating from Monday correct: The picture on the left was taken at Wilton Manors' own Rosie's Bar & Grill.
I said it used to be a hamburger joint, and Rosie's was: In its former life, it was Hamburger Mary's, a place that won a New Times Best Of for its beef before converting into the restaurant it is today. These days, Rosie's turns out a host of creatively topped burgers with puncentric names like the Wilma Breathstink (roasted garlic, Swiss, and red wine demi).
But burgers aren't all that's on the menu. Rosie's makes tasty fish and chicken sandwiches, wraps, and salads, including a Cobb big enough to fall into and drown. I'm also partial to the potato salad at Rosie's, made with bacon, chives, and cheddar cheese to resemble a loaded baked potato. The casual fare is accented with a beautiful outdoor patio under a canopy and shrouded by a thatch of greenery -- the perfect spot to sample a beverage or two from the always-open bar.
